For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public preschools serving 257 students in Issaquah, WA. Issaquah, WA public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 50% (versus the Washington public pre school average of 45%).
Minority enrollment is 66% of the student body (majority Asian), which is more than the Washington public preschool average of 54% (majority Hispanic).
